Malayerba
Malayerba is a hamlet in Apan Municipality, Hidalgo and has about 410 residents and an elevation of 2,506 metres. Malayerba is situated nearby to the hamlet San Juan Ixtilmaco, as well as near the village Lázaro Cárdenas.| Tap on a place to explore it |
